Description:

This immensely characterful cottage occupies a pleasant location in the sought after village of Wooldale. The property dates back to the 16th Century and is grade II listed with many original features such as exposed beams, mullioned windows and stone fireplaces still in place. The spacious accommodation comprises entrance hall, dining kitchen, lounge, cellar, utility, landing, two double bedrooms, en-suite and house bathrooms, mezzanine study area and a useful attic room. The property has the benefit of superb modern fixtures and fittings and gas central heating alongside the many original features. To the front of the house there is a delightful enclosed garden with lawn, flowerbed borders, ornamental pond and patio area. An internal inspection is essential to fully appreciate both the size and character of accommodation on offer.

Accommodation

Entrance hall
With solid oak flooring, window to the front elevation and staircase to the first floor.
Dining kitchen 17'4' x 13'10' (5.28m x 4.22m)
This dining area features exposed beams to the ceiling, window to the front elevation enjoying the views, stone slate flooring and a column radiator. The kitchen area features a good range of oak base units and wall cupboards with laminated worksurfaces, inset Belfast sink with mixer tap and solid wooden drainer surround, Zanussi oven, 4 ring gas hob with extractor over, integrated dishwasher and fridge freezer, tumbled marble tiled splashbacks, quarry tiled floor and a further window to the rear with exposed stone surround.
Lounge 17'5' x 13'7' min (5.31m x 4.14m min)
A particularly good sized living room with mullioned window to the front elevation enjoying the stunning views, exposed heavy oak lintel and stone surround, exposed stone fireplace with solid fuel burning stove, exposed beams to the ceiling, former window to the side with exposed stone surround with heavy oak lintel over, solid oak flooring and 2 central heating radiators. A stone staircase leads to the useful 2 room cellars.
Utility 12'3' x 7'9' ave (3.73m x 2.36m ave)
An irregular wedge shaped room which is used by the present owner as both a utility room and a study. It has the benefit of a range of laminated base units and wall cupboards with laminated worksurfaces, 1 bowl stainless steel sink unit, windows to the front and rear, plumbing for automatic washing machine, quarry tiled floor, central heating radiator. Rear entrance door.
First floor

Landing
A good sized landing area which features exposed wooden floorboards, exposed stonework to one wall, recessed store cupboard and open tread staircase to the attic room.
Bedroom 1 17'9' x 14' overall (5.41m x 4.27m overall)
The master bedroom features a stunning exposed roof frame to the high angled ceiling with a useful mezzanine study area accessible by a period style spiral staircase. There are mullioned windows to the front enjoying the views, further exposed mullioned windows to the gable wall at high level with a further window at the lower level, exposed wooden floorboards, chimney breast with exposed date stone marked 1740, built in louver door wardrobes to one side and exposed stonework to the other side, central heating radiator.
En-suite bathroom 7'6' x 5'3' overall (2.29m x 1.60m overall)
Featuring a three piece suite in white comprising of low flush wc, washbasin and large glass shower cubicle, fully tiled walls, window to the front, extractor and heated towel rail.
Bedroom 2 14'5' x 9'4' (4.39m x 2.84m)
With window to the front enjoying the views, exposed wooden floorboards, central heating radiator.
Bathroom 7'9' x 7'6' (2.36m x 2.29m)
A good sized house bathroom which features a low flush wc, pedestal washbasin, cast iron roll top bath with mixer shower attachment, window to the side with exposed oak lintel, partly boarded walls, solid oak flooring and central heating radiator
Second floor

Attic room 11'2' x 10'10' overall (3.40m x 3.30m overall)
A useful attic room which features exposed beams and rooflight to the angled ceiling, recessed storage cupboards and central heating radiator.
Outside
To the front of the house there is a pleasant enclosed garden which features a lawn, flowerbeds, trees, shrubs, bushes and a paved patio area with timber gazebo. Further to this there is a useful timber storage / potting shed
